The Importance of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ements are arguably the most crucial aspect to understand when dealing with any casino bonus, including those associated with roulettino. They dictate how many times you must wager the bonus amount (and sometimes the deposit amount) before you can withdraw any winnings. For instance,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you need to bet 30 times the bonus amount before you can cash out.
These requirements are put in place to prevent players from simply claiming a bonus and immediately withdrawing it. It ensures that players actually engage with the games and contribute to the casino's overall revenue. When evaluating a roulettino bonus, always carefully scrutinize the wagering requirements. Lower requirements are obviously preferable, but also consider the time limit attached to fulfilling them. Some bonuses expire if you don't meet the wagering requirements within a set timeframe.
| Bonus Type | Typical Wagering Requirement | Time Limit |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| Deposit Bonus | 30x – 40x | 7-30 days | Often tied to a percentage match of your deposit. |
| No-Deposit Bonus | 50x – 70x | 7-14 days | Smaller bonus amount but requires no initial investment. |
| Free Spins Bonus | 35x – 50x | 24-72 hours | Limited to specific roulette-style games or bets. |
Understanding wagering requirements is paramount to avoid frustration and ensure you can actually benefit from the bonus. Failing to meet those requirements will result in forfeited bonuses and any winnings associated with them.

Strategic Betting Systems for Roulettino Bonus Play
While luck undeniably plays a role in roulette, strategic betting systems can help to optimize your chances of success, particularly when utilizing a roulettino bonus. The D'Alembert system, for example, involves increasing your bet by one unit after a loss and decreasing it by one unit after a win. This system is less aggressive than the Martingale and aims to gradually recover losses over time. It is a fairly conservative approach which is well suited to fulfilling wagering requirements.
Another popular system is the Fibonacci sequence, where bets are based on the Fibonacci numbers (1, 1, 2, 3, 5, 8, 13, etc.). You move forward in the sequence after a loss and backward after a win. This system provides a more gradual progression than the Martingale, reducing the risk of large losses. However, it can take longer to recover losses. Remember, no betting system can guarantee profits, but they can provide a structured approach to managing your bets and potentially increasing your odds.
